You may need to dial in your environment (VPD), your light (DLI), and your feeding/watering technique.

If you look up vpdchart dot com. Your humidity vs air temp vs leaf temp.

If you can get a laser temp gun set emissivity to 0.98 to get an accurate reading. If not temp gun… Many guess or assume a degree or 2 or 3, etc… Less than the air temp.

Depending on the stage and week of that stage your plant is in there’s optimal settings for temp and humidity.

I am currently a few weeks in veg. At 83f and 68%rh. Leaf temps about 80-81f. To find the correct range of vpd check the chart.

DLI… Start using DLI

Again set your daily light integral according to your plants stage… Checking chart… Raise the light like you did… Each manufacturer of lights usually has recommended height above canopy listed. Them recheck your DLI to ensure they are getting enough light… Be it… 12, 18, 24,or? Hours per day of light. You will need a par meter or quantum meter to check your ppfd.

Also you want your water/feeding pH at about 6.5 for soil. Water to runoff then let dry… The plant will tell you when it needs water… Also get used to lifting the plant… Dry is much lighter than watered.
